+instance KeySymLike NumPad.NumPadLocked where
+  -- Xlib handles the [(.) (Delete)] key in a weird way. In the input
+  -- event, it brings XK_KP_Decimal when NumLock enabled, XK_KP_Delete
+  -- when NumLock disabled. However, XKeysymToKeycode() function won't
+  -- return the correct keycode for XK_KP_Decimal. (I'm not sure how
+  -- much this behavior depends on user's environment...) As a
+  -- workaround in this instance, we map NumLPeriod -> XK_KP_Delete,
+  -- but in the reverse map, we also respond to XK_KP_Decimal.
+  fromKeySym ks | ks == Xlib.xK_KP_Decimal = Just NumPad.NumLPeriod
+                | otherwise                = (fromKeySymDef toKeySym) ks
+  toKeySym n = case n of
+    NumPad.NumL0 -> Xlib.xK_KP_0
+    NumPad.NumL1 -> Xlib.xK_KP_1
+    NumPad.NumL2 -> Xlib.xK_KP_2
+    NumPad.NumL3 -> Xlib.xK_KP_3
+    NumPad.NumL4 -> Xlib.xK_KP_4
+    NumPad.NumL5 -> Xlib.xK_KP_5
+    NumPad.NumL6 -> Xlib.xK_KP_6
+    NumPad.NumL7 -> Xlib.xK_KP_7
+    NumPad.NumL8 -> Xlib.xK_KP_8
+    NumPad.NumL9 -> Xlib.xK_KP_9
+    NumPad.NumLDivide -> Xlib.xK_KP_Divide
+    NumPad.NumLMulti -> Xlib.xK_KP_Multiply
+    NumPad.NumLMinus -> Xlib.xK_KP_Subtract
+    NumPad.NumLPlus -> Xlib.xK_KP_Add
+    NumPad.NumLEnter -> Xlib.xK_KP_Enter
+    NumPad.NumLPeriod -> Xlib.xK_KP_Delete
+    -- XKeysymToKeycode() didn't return the correct keycode for XK_KP_Decimal in numpaar code...

+-- |
+-- Module: WildBind.X11.Internal.NotificationDebouncer
+-- Description: debouce X11 notification events
+-- Maintainer: Toshio Ito <debug.ito@gmail.com>
+--
+-- __This is an internal module. End-users should not rely on it.__
+--
+-- WildBind.X11 module receives some notification events to update the
+-- current state of the desktop (usually it is the active
+-- window). However, there are some problems in updating the state
+-- every time it receives a notification event.
+--
+-- * Notification events can come too fast. It can make siginificant
+--   overhead to the system.
+--
+-- * The active window obtained at the very moment a notification
+--   arrives is often unstable. It can become invalid soon. In
+--   addition, Xlib is notorious for being bad at handling that kind
+--   of exceptions (it just crashes the entire process and it's
+--   practically impossible to catch the exceptions).
+--
+-- Personally, I have experienced even weirder behaviors when I did
+-- some X11 operations at arrivals of notification events.
+--
+-- * Sometimes I could not obtain the current active window. Instead,
+--   I ended up with getting the previous active window.
+-- 
+-- * Sometimes GetWindowProperty blocked forever.
+-- 
+-- So, as a workaround, we debounce the raw notification events and
+-- generate a ClientMessage X11 event. When we get the ClientMessage,
+-- we update the state.

+-- | Information about window. You can inspect properties 'winInstance'
+-- and 'winClass' by @wmctrl@ command.
+--
+-- > $ wmctrl -lx
+-- > 0x01400004 -1 xfce4-panel.Xfce4-panel  mydesktop xfce4-panel
+-- > 0x01800003 -1 xfdesktop.Xfdesktop   mydesktop desktop
+-- > 0x03800004  0 xfce4-terminal.Xfce4-terminal  mydesktop Terminal - toshio@mydesktop - byobu
+-- > 0x03a000a7  0 emacs.Emacs23         mydesktop emacs@mydesktop
+-- > 0x03e010fc  0 Navigator.Firefox     mydesktop debug-ito (Toshio Ito) - Mozilla Firefox
+-- > 0x02600003  0 totem.Totem           mydesktop Movie Player
+--
+-- In the above example, the third column shows @winInstance.winClass@.
+data Window =
+  Window
+  { winInstance :: Text,  -- ^ name of the application instance (part of @WM_CLASS@ property)
+    winClass :: Text, -- ^ name of the application class (part of @WM_CLASS@ property)
+    winName :: Text  -- ^ what's shown in the title bar
+  } deriving (Eq,Ord,Show)
